About This Topic

Leadership skills is a foundational topic in business education, appearing across courses in management, organizational behavior, human resources, and professional development. The subject draws academic interest because effective leadership is widely recognized as a critical factor in organizational success, team performance, and career advancement. Students examine what distinguishes strong leaders from weak ones, how leadership abilities are developed over time, and how specific competencies — such as planning, communication, and decision-making — translate across industries ranging from criminal justice to healthcare to corporate management.

The papers archived on this topic take a variety of approaches. Some focus on real-world figures, such as Joe Torre and Lee Iacocca, using their careers as case studies to illustrate particular leadership qualities in action. Others are more self-reflective, asking students to assess their own skills and outline concrete improvement plans. A number of papers apply leadership frameworks to specific professional contexts, including healthcare management and criminal justice, while others engage with broader research methodology or critique existing leadership and management practices. Planning as a core leadership competency also receives dedicated attention.

A strong essay on leadership skills should establish a clear, focused thesis rather than attempting to catalog every possible leadership trait. The most persuasive papers ground their arguments in specific examples — whether drawn from a named leader's career, an organizational context, or credible research. Evidence that connects particular skills to measurable outcomes tends to carry the most weight. A common pitfall is writing in vague generalities; claims about what leaders should do become far more convincing when anchored to concrete scenarios or defined frameworks.
